Spreadsheet migration checklist

  • Which spreadsheets are operationally critical?
    Prioritise trackers used for reporting, investor communication, approvals, documents and deadlines.
  • Which columns are trusted?
    Clean only the fields that matter for workflow control and reporting.
  • Who approves imported records?
    Assign review owners so old spreadsheet errors do not become system records.
  • What should remain outside the platform?
    Ad hoc modelling and analysis can stay flexible; governed workflows should move into Prism.
